Here's why RC triggering is the Beyoncé to R triggering's background music:

  • Finer Control over Firing: R triggering is a bit of a one-trick pony. It fires your SCR when the voltage across a resistor reaches a certain point. Booooring. RC triggering, on the other hand, uses a resistor and capacitor combo. This lets you control exactly when the SCR fires by changing the charging time of the capacitor. It's like having a dimmer switch for your SCR - you can adjust the party atmosphere!

  • Adios, Limited Firing Angle: R triggering only lets you fire your SCR within a specific window. Think of it like a party with a strict curfew. RC triggering, however, throws that curfew out the window (figuratively speaking, please don't break any actual windows). It allows you to fire the SCR at pretty much any point in the AC cycle.
